What You Should Prepare Before Applying For Refund
Account Information: Have your TOTAL CSR account username and associated email ready for identification.
Transaction ID: Collect the specific transaction ID for the purchase you are seeking a refund for.
Proof of Purchase: Keep a copy of your original purchase receipt or confirmation email that includes the order details.
Service Details: Gather information about the specific CSR service/solution you purchased, including the date of purchase and any relevant package or plan you selected.
Cancellation Policy Reference: Review TOTAL CSR’s cancellation and refund policy, particularly to understand timelines and conditions for eligibility.
Communication Records: Document any prior communications with TOTAL CSR regarding your refund request, including emails or chat transcripts.
Reason for Refund: Clearly articulate the reason for your refund request, which may include service dissatisfaction, billing errors, or changes in service availability.
Identification Details: Be prepared to provide any additional identification information as required for verification, such as security questions or associated phone number.

If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your device.
Tap on your Apple ID at the top.
Select Subscriptions.
Find and tap on TOTAL CSR in your subscriptions list.
Scroll down and select Report Problem under the subscription details.
Choose the reason for your refund request, emphasizing that the subscription renewed without notice.
Submit the report for review.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store on your device.
Tap the Menu icon (three horizontal lines) and select Account.
Click on Purchase History.
Locate your TOTAL CSR subscription.
Tap on the subscription and select Report a Problem.
Choose Request a refund and explain that the service was not used.
Submit your refund request.
